Flaunt It runs out of steam at the end, but only because the remaining three tracks are stuck with the near impossible task of measuring up to the most over of over-the-top rock & roll the world had heard yet. Sigue Sigue Sputnik succeeded in their attempt to create the ultimate rock & roll fantasy, one full of violent, futuristic imagery that was cartoonish, yet often if you listened close enough, had, surprisingly, something to say.
